The California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A), enacted in 2018, grants California residents rights regarding their personal data, including the right to know, the right to delete, and the right to opt-out of the sale of their personal information.
Compliance impacts how Adobe collects, processes, and stores user data, potentially influencing product development and marketing strategies.
The General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), enacted in 2016 and effective from 2018, is a European Union law that governs the processing of personal data of individuals within the EU.
GDPR impacts Adobe's data handling practices for EU citizens, affecting product design, data storage, and international data transfers.
The Digital Millennium Copyright Act (DMCA), enacted in 1998, is a United States copyright law that implements two 1996 World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O) treaties and addresses copyright issues in the digital age.
Enforcement of copyright laws and regulations influences Adobe's approach to digital rights management and protection of creative assets.
